网络故障排查是现代IT运维工作中不可或缺的一部分,特别是在面对复杂的网络环境时,快速识别并解决问题显得尤为重要。Wireshark作为一款功能强大的网络数据包分析工具,为运维人员提供了全面的抓包和分析功能。通过捕获和分析网络数据包,用户可以有效地检查网络流量,发现潜在的故障点,从而为网络维护和性能优化提供依据。

使用Wireshark进行网络故障排查的第一步是明确需要解决的问题。明确故障现象后,可以选择合适的接口进行数据包捕获。在这一过程中,Wireshark会记录经过网络接口的所有流量,包括协议头和数据负载。为了获得更准确的数据结果,可以使用过滤器来定向捕获特定协议,比如 HTTP、DNS、TCP 或 UDP等,这样不仅可以缩小数据量,还能更集中地分析问题。
在抓取完需要的数据包后,接下来就是对数据进行分析。Wireshark提供了丰富的图形化界面,用户可以根据不同的协议类型深入分析数据包的传输情况。可以查看数据包的流序列、延迟、丢包率等信息。这些指标能够帮助判定网络是否存在瓶颈或其他故障。通过对比正常流量与故障流量,可以快速识别异常表现,从而进行针对性的调整和修复。
Wireshark还支持深入分析TCP、UDP连接的性能。在TCP连接中,如果连续多次出现重传,则可能存在网络故障或延迟。在UDP流量中,丢包的问题可能会导致应用程序性能下降。通过Wireshark进行日常监测和定期分析,可以确保网络环境的稳定性和高效性。
为了提升排查效率,建议定期备份重要的抓包数据以及分析结果。这不仅能帮助快速回溯故障,还能够为后续的网络优化提供参考数据。Wireshark不仅是一款抓包工具,更是网络故障排查的得力助手,合理运用这一工具,将能够大幅提升网络运维的效率和准确性。通过及时发现和解决技术问题,企业可以更好地保障业务连续性,实现网络环境的持久稳定。
